Trinity Olympians
Members of Trinity have won an impressive 25 Olympic Gold Medals, although they have been less thick on the ground of late.
Medallist
Lived
Year / Event
Details
Derek Allhusen
1914-2000
1968 Equestrian
Three day event - team
Richard Beesly
1907-1965
1928 Rowing
Coxless fours
Edward Bevan
1907-1988
1928 Rowing
Coxless fours
Chris Boardman
1903-1987
1936 Yachting
Six metre class
Guy Butler
1899-1981
1920 Athletics
4x400m relay
Charles Eley
1902-1983
1924 Rowing
Coxless fours
Ray Etherington-Smith
1877-1913
1908 Rowing
Eights
Banner Johnstone
1882-1964
1908 Rowing
Eights
John Lander
1907-1941
1928 Rowing
Coxless fours
Charles Leaf
1895-1947
1936 Yachting
Six metre class
Henry Llewellyn
1911-1999
1952 Equestrian
Prix des Nations - team
Vivian Lockett
1880-1962
1920 Polo
Team
Cyril Mackworth-Praed
1891-1974
1924 Shooting
Running deer - double shot team
James Macnabb
1901-1990
1924 Rowing
Coxless fours
Charles Miller
1868-1951
1908 Polo
Team
George Miller
1867-1935
1908 Polo
Team
Stewart Morris
1909-1991
1948 Yachting
Swallow class
Robert Morrison
1902-1980
1924 Rowing
Coxless fours
Evan Noel
1879-1928
1908 Rackets
Singles
Vane Pennell
1876-1938
1908 Rackets
Doubles
Ronald Rawson
1882-1952
1920 Boxing
Heavyweight
Terence Sanders
1901-1985
1924 Rowing
Coxless fours
Ronald Sanderson
1876-1918
1908 Rowing
Eights
Michael Warriner
1908-1986
1928 Rowing
Coxless fours
Max Woosnam
1892-1965
1920 Tennis
Mens doubles
